On Mon, May 10, 2021 at 09:01:06PM -0500, Steve French wrote:
Noticed the following netfs related new warning when compiling cifs.ko
with the current 5.13-rc1
I don't see that ... what compiler & version are you using?
  CC [M]  /home/smfrench/cifs-2.6/fs/cifs/fscache.o
  CHECK   /home/smfrench/cifs-2.6/fs/cifs/fscache.c
/home/smfrench/cifs-2.6/fs/cifs/fscache.c: note: in included file
(through include/linux/fscache.h,
/home/smfrench/cifs-2.6/fs/cifs/fscache.h):
./include/linux/netfs.h:93:15: error: don't know how to apply mode to
unsigned int enum netfs_read_source
  CC [M]  /home/smfrench/cifs-2.6/fs/cifs/cache.o
  CHECK   /home/smfrench/cifs-2.6/fs/cifs/cache.c
/home/smfrench/cifs-2.6/fs/cifs/cache.c: note: in included file
(through include/linux/fscache.h,
/home/smfrench/cifs-2.6/fs/cifs/fscache.h):
./include/linux/netfs.h:93:15: error: don't know how to apply mode to
unsigned int enum netfs_read_source

It doesn't like this enum in include/linux/netfs.h:

enum netfs_read_source {
        NETFS_FILL_WITH_ZEROES,
        NETFS_DOWNLOAD_FROM_SERVER,
        NETFS_READ_FROM_CACHE,
        NETFS_INVALID_READ,
} __mode(byte);
